A quick response by area firefighters stopped a garage fire in rural Redfield from spreading to a nearby house Thursday night.
Volunteer fire departments from Adel, Redfield and Dallas Center were dispatched to 18572 290th St. at about 9:15 p.m. after a fire was reported in a detached garage at the home of Ryan and Elicia Brancheau.
“My wife looked out and said, ‘Hey, the garage is on fire,'” Brancheau said at the scene. “It was already going pretty good by then. I’m glad they got out here so quick and stopped it before it spread to the house.”
Brancheau said he and his wife got their three children safely out of the house and were also able to move their vehicles away from the flames.
Adel Volunteer Fire Department Chief Tim Morlan said the fire was quickly controlled once fire crews arrived, but the garage was a total loss. He said the cause of the fire was unknown at this hour.
